winscp 4.3.3 gui dies in TS session under XP

I have a Win XP Pro (SP3+updates) machine accessed only via an RDP session and WinSCP 4.3.3

If I leave the WinSCP window open in the session and disconnect/reconnect at a later time the WinSCP gui has died with only window boundary showing and not operable. Terminating app in Task Manager is only way out. It dies in idle or transferring files state.

If I minimise WinSCP before disconnecting from the RDP session I can maximise it on return and it is still working. It works this way in idle or transferring files state.
